// TheSuperHackers @info helmutbuhler 03/04/2025
// Some info about CRC:
// In each game, each peer periodically calculates a CRC from the local gamestate and sends that
// in a message to all peers (including itself) so that everyone can check that the crc is synchronous.
// In a network game, there is a delay between sending the CRC message and receiving it. This is
// necessary because if you were to wait each frame for all messages from all peers, things would go
// horribly slow.
// But this delay is not a problem for CRC checking because everyone receives the CRC in the same frame
// and every peer just makes sure all the received CRCs are equal.
// While playing replays, this is a problem however: The CRC messages in the replays appear on the frame
// they were received, which can be a few frames delayed if it was a network game. And if we were to
// compare those with the local gamestate, they wouldn't sync up.
// So, in order to fix this, we need to queue up our local CRCs,
// so that we can check it with the crc messages that come later.
// This class is basically that queue.

// TheSuperHackers @fix helmutbuhler 03/04/2025
// In Multiplayer, the first MSG_LOGIC_CRC message somehow doesn't make it through the network.
// Perhaps this happens because the network is not yet set up on frame 0.
// So we also don't queue up the first local crc message, otherwise the crc
// messages wouldn't match up anymore and we'd desync immediately during playback.
